## Cron Drift: Plugin Checklist

If your Hatchline plugin's scheduled jobs fire late, compare the scheduler clock against the Brimvale NTP pool before filing a report. Drift over 30 seconds usually means the worker container pinned an stale timezone bundle. Rebuild with the current base image, then re-register your job manifest. To authenticate the re-registration call, add the scheduler credential to your plugin's env file on the next line.

sealed setting: ARCHIVE_KEY3=c1f

CI note: intermittent DNS failures on the Braywick runners, mostly resolving the internal artifact mirror. Pattern: fails ~1 in 30 jobs, always during the fetch stage, always the same resolver pod. Not load-related; happens at 3am too. Workaround in place: retry wrapper with a 2s backoff, three attempts. Root cause likely the stale cache on resolver node pair after the Mirelle cluster migration. Tracking a proper fix next sprint. To correlate failures, pull the trace token from the failing job's fetch stage; latest example follows.

session token of kagup-hahaf = htk3_2b8

Subject: Term Sheet from Helvora Group

Team,

Welcoming our incoming director to this thread. Helvora Group has delivered a term sheet for the proposed distribution partnership covering the Bramblepoint product family. Headline terms: three-year exclusivity in the Veltram region, a minimum purchase commitment, and co-branded marketing. Legal flags the exclusivity clause as the main sticking point. We intend to counter by Friday after internal review. The reasoning behind our counter position is set out below.

— Tomas Wexler

board note of kadug-tawig: Only 5 of the 100 pilot accounts renewed Oliath, so a churn review is set for April 15.

Hey Mira,

Cut-over for the Bramblewick checkout flow is done. Load tests held steady at 3x peak traffic with p95 under 400ms, and the new queue absorbed the spike fine. No rollback needed. One retry storm around cart totals, already patched. For the record, here's the config we went live with.

settings of fahof-yagag:
druath:
  pin: 9672
  metrics_host: metrics.druath.tolvaqlabs.internal
  tenant: gormir
  seal: seal_873ba94a